Abstract

This article investigates the relationship between speech fluency production and perception in native (L1 Slovak) and non-native (L2 English) read speech, focusing on how individual L1 speaking style influences perceived L2 fluency and oral assessment. Using recordings of 57 Slovak undergraduate students reading texts in both languages and fluency ratings by 15 Slovak-native English teachers, the study analyzes acoustic measures such as articulation rate, pause frequency, and pause location (between-clause vs. mid-clause). Key findings reveal that articulation rate and pause patterns predict fluency ratings differently in L1 and L2: between-clause pauses and articulation rate more strongly affect L2 fluency perception, while overall pause frequency and mid-clause pauses impact L1 ratings more. The study suggests that mid-clause pausing is a promising L2-specific fluency indicator less influenced by individual L1 speaking style, highlighting the potential of combining production and perception measures for more reliable L2 oral proficiency assessment and supporting the use of read speech as a complementary tool alongside spontaneous speech in language teaching contexts.
